Restless Souls turns genre inside out . . . it never stops being a page-turner' Colum McCann After three years embedded in the Siege in Sarajevo, war correspondent Tom returns to Dublin a haunted shell of his former self. Laughably unqualified, but determined to see him through the darkness, his childhood friends Karl and Baz embark on a journey for an unlikely cure, to an experimental Californian clinic called Restless Souls. But as they try to save Tom from his memories, they are forced to confront their own - of what happened to the lost member of their group, Gabriel. This novel will simultaneously break and warm your heart. The characters are fully realized and their inner lives so artfully explored. I was completely swept up into their world, and a mark of any extremely well written and engrossing novel, found it hard to say goodbye to characters by the time I finished reading it. The story will take you on a full and deeply gratifying journey of friendship, family, love, loss, and brokenness with humor, ache, and triumph.
